What your emotional world looks like and how you respond to it can be framed as part of your inner child acting out. What influences this pattern of behavior goes back from zero to ten years of when we were born. What happens during those times are deeply embedded in the subconscious, and when triggers appear, that's when it surfaces, usually in the latter part of life. At some point in our childhood, we have been subjected to some trauma, including rejection, abandonment, betrayal, and injustice. All these show symptoms at one point or another. For the most part, though, we don't admit it contributes to our obsession with food one way or another. Whatever we truly need in our life, instead of finding the right cure for it, we try to numb it with food. Hence, our constant struggle with body weight and body image. And what's even sadder is we refuse to acknowledge that scary part that could have been the first step to a lifetime of freedom.
